Year-end celebration of the heroes of the early civil rights struggle. Learn how Ella Baker, the fierce and fearless advocate for human rights, organized from the ground up and took on the Mississippi Democratic Party in 1964. Marvel at the story of the Children's Crusade on May 2-5,1963, when over 3000 youngsters marched on Birmingham, Alabama and faced Bull Connor's attack dogs and fire hoses. Give credit to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era, warriors of the Stonewall Riots that ignited the trans and gay rights movement. And hear how Mary McLeod Bethune used education and her influence with four US Presidents to improve the conditions of Black life.
